There is an ice carousel right now in Minnesota on Lake Minnetonka that someone made near a skating rink as a diversion for parents to bring a chair and sit on while their kids skate nearby. Local TV news today showed it’s powered by a 24 pound thrust electric trolling motor. The carousel looks to be about 40 feet in diameter.
